Take Two: Cod vs. Tilapia.You may have heard that cold saltwater fish, like cod, are top sources of omega-3 fatty acids, the polyunsaturated fats that help raise "good" HDL cholesterol levels.But because fresh-water tilapia contains more total fat than cod, it has nearly as many omega-3s.
